So Feri, an ambassador for miraculous ladybug, recently did an interview with Fandom, a miraculous ladybug channel on youtube, and she gave very interesting information about what’s to come in the show. There’s no big spoilers but it’s still very intriguing. So I roughly translated the most interesting parts of the interview for the non-spanish speakers. Get ready!
- There are 3 female characters that she’s really looking forward to see but they’ll only appear in season 4. (The 3 are not connected)
- Luka and Kagami were introduced for a reason and they’ll obviously come back. They’ll appear in many more episodes and some of the episodes will be centered around them (kinda like Luka in Captain Hardrock). And sometimes they’ll just be in the background.
- Nathaniel’s role in Reverser will bring mixed reactions from the fans.
- More about Luka and Kagami: They were introduced to bring change, because it would be boring if Marinette was always pining for Adrien and Adrien after ladybug. Luka and Kagami will help our main characters to grow and they’ll cause some emotional/physical conflicts too. They’ll be like supporting characters, they’ll encourage Marinette and Adrien.
Then she talked about the difference between season 1 and 2 and how in season 2 the characters have more depth and we get to see different aspects of their personalities. For example, Marinette getting angry and almost getting akumatized in Zombizou and Chat noir getting mad at Ladybug in Glaciator.
- In season 3, there are many references to season 2. All the season 3 episodes that she read had a reference to season 2. And one of them has a reference to the famous Glaciator episode (OMG)
She also talked about the different storylines and how important they are.
- Marinette getting trained by Master fu
- Adrien, his dad and what happened to his mom.
- How did 14 year old Master fu destroy the temple and who gave him the miraculouses.
- “Obviously, Marinette and Adrien are gonna end up together. But their path is gonna be filled with obstacles, so that they can grow. First, they need to accept each other with their flaws…why do you think Luka and Kagami are there? The compass going crazy and the bubbly background in Riposte when Adrien sees Kagami are all part of it. No no don’t worry, the love square will still be there, but there will be obstacles and things that the love square fans won’t necessarily like. But Adrien and Marinette have to go through that to be able to grow. I mean, Marinette still has pictures of Adrien all over her walls, yes she knows his qualities, but she puts him on a pedestal. So first, she has to learn about who he really is and love him for that, with all his flaws and family issues.”
- “Now (in season 2), Adrien is learning about who Marinette really is (Gorizilla, Troublemaker, etc.). But we haven’t really seen Marinette learn more about Adrien. For her, he’s still a saint and he can’t do anything wrong, but we obviously know that he has flaws and that he can get mad, etc. It’s gonna take some time, there’s gonna be ship wars and debates but trust me, in the end, everything will be fine and it will all make sense.” (MY HEART)
She also mentioned that we’ll learn more about Emilie by the end of season 2 or early season 3 and we’ll probably see how her and Gabriel met.
And she also said that the Battle of the Queens episodes aren’t the only ones in which we’ll learn more about Chloe.
